Retention

When we remove your braces, we will begin the retention stage of your treatment. The retention phase lasts for a minimum of 24 months in our office. However it is important to remember your teeth will only stay straight for as long as you wear your retainers! Your final orthodontic result depends on your retainer wear, so follow through with the hard work you’ve put in so far.

·     It is very important that the retainers are worn 12-14 hours a day, starting after dinner and through the night for the first year or until the doctor has told you otherwise.

·     The teeth are more likely to shift during the first year after the braces have been removed; this is why it is very important that the retainers are worn every night.

·     At the final retainer check Dr. Goodnight will decide how often you will be wearing your retainers.

·     To clean your retainers, rinse and brush your retainers with water and a toothbrush every time you take the retainers out, do not use toothpaste on them. If you want to clean them with something you may use a dish soap. You can also use a denture cleaner every two weeks.
